In the middle of the night, on a winding road in a suburb outside of Washington, DC, a homeless veteran is killed in a hit-and-run—a tragedy that barely catches the attention of the media and police.
Days later, John Mahoney, the former Speaker of the House, is confronted by Diane Lake, an ex-CIA agent turned political researcher with a knack for digging up unsavory intelligence on some of DC’s biggest players. Diane is there with a gift for Mahoney: the news that Lydia Chang, the wife of one of his biggest rivals, might be working undercover as a Chinese agent.
Knowing it’s too early to get the FBI involved, Mahoney does the only thing left to do. He calls in Joe DeMarco.
DeMarco might not have the title of political researcher, but he’s no stranger to digging up dirt either. As DeMarco starts his investigation, he soon learns there’s a lot more going on than Mahoney suspected, and instead of answers, all he finds are more questions. Who’s the mysterious man Lydia Chang has been meeting in the park? Does Diane Lake have an ulterior motive? And why does everything point back to a random hit-and-run?

“The Asset” by Mike Lawson continues the inside Washington focus with intrigue combining a Georgetown professor, young college coed & her influential parents, along with the PRC Embassy.
Mike Lawton’s story is intricately crafted and keeps listeners clearly informed as the story unwinds. This mainly linear telling (some occasional flashbacks) along with humorous anecdotal character-building encourages listener trust and emotional investment (thank god no use of Unreliable Narrator / Protagonist tropes).
While rooting for the occasionally Machiavellian-edged DeMarco does often fall on the slippery-side of legit, this novel’s conclusion delves completely into darkness with an unexpected focus on modern-day CCP turpitude.
While this story’s conclusion was painful to hear, this real-life situation is a well-documented reality. I was proud author Mike Lawson chose to bring attention to this shameful cultural atrocity. 5 Stars
